Output d2526c6aef94af39e174cce8c4b8921ada61a487f876e0f8506e4abc3afe6366:1179

value
582051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1af3b5e228f60023a12b1057f9562f4d4035b3c OP_EQUAL
address
3NGKt2oH8BYMSenz125t2xu6XJMEXGEzfG
transaction
d2526c6aef94af39e174cce8c4b8921ada61a487f876e0f8506e4abc3afe6366
spent
true